The Origins and Significance of the Eye of Horus

The Eye of Horus — also known as Wadjet — is a mythological symbol representing protection, health, and restoration. Rooted in the myth of Horus, the falcon-headed sky god, it emerged as a potent talisman symbolizing divine power and royal authority. The symbol has been excavated from numerous tombs and artifacts, underscoring its sacred role in ancient Egyptian culture.

Analysts and historians note that the visual structure of the Eye of Horus is imbued with geometric precision, reflecting the Egyptians’ mastery of mathematical proportion and their belief in sacred geometry. The eye's depiction involves a series of stylised lines, which have been linked to principles of cosmic harmony.

Modern Interpretations and Cultural Resurgence

In today's spiritual landscape, the Eye of Horus has transcended its original religious context, morphing into a symbol of protection against evil, an emblem of clarity, and a conduit for spiritual awakening. Its frequent appearance in jewellery, art, and even popular culture demonstrates its versatility and deep-rooted resonance.

Importantly, the symbol is now incorporated into various esoteric frameworks, including neo-paganism, New Age spirituality, and occult practices. This renaissance underscores the continued relevance of ancient symbols in questing for personal and collective enlightenment.
